One really easy way to find website problems is to check the Chrome DevTools network panel and filter by type. Wow, thats a lot of files and a lot of bytes. The individual JavaScript files may not be very large, but each file needs to be parsed and executed, and means another request to the server, which can slow down your site and use battery. Lets check whats going on. Straight away, you can see a problem. Im linking to multiple different versions of jQuery. Now, it gets worse.
